Message to W. Churchill (Correspondence Vol. 1, No. 266)
Your message of May 19 has reached me. As you say, I shall await your final communication with regard to Mr Lyttelton and the other persons eligible for decoration. Congratulations on the successful Allied offensive in Italy, under Gen. Alexander. The important thing now is to ensure that the Allied operations against the German forces in Italy should indeed keep considerable German forces away from "Overlord." I have read your telegram to Marshal Tito. I, too, welcome the good relations between our Missions in Yugoslavia, and I hope they will
continue so.
May 22, 1944
